Scottsdale Community College updates pharmacy technician training program

Posted

Scottsdale Community College is launching its Accelerated Pharmacy Technician Certificate of Completion program, starting in the Spring 2025 semester.

The Pharmacy Technician program from is a 9-credit program that prepares students for a role working in pharmacy practices in retail, hospital, and institutional settings, according to a press release. Scottsdale Community College has fine-tuned the program based on feedback from healthcare industry partners and students who wanted a quicker time to completion of the program.

The program, approved by the Pharmacy Technician Certification Board, prepares individuals to take the Pharmacy Technician Certification Exam or the National Healthcareer Association Exam for the Certification of Pharmacy Technicians, which is required for employment. Topics covered include: medication preparation; handling of a variety of substances (hazardous and non-hazardous); reporting guidelines (federal and state); OSHA guidelines and best practices; patient safety and quality assurance; order entry and processing; inventory control and management; administrative duties; health and wellness guidelines; billing and reimbursement principles and practices.
